A non-native Texan, I grew up in Illinois near St. Louis but moved to Austin for law school and have stayed ever since. My practice primarily focuses on representing health care professionals before various state and federal agencies. I have extensive experience representing physicians, pharmacies, pharmacists, dentists, and nurses before their different licensing agencies. I also routinely represent physicians in credentialing and peer review matters before hospitals and insurance networks. Not afraid to go to court, I have litigated my client's cases through initial complaints, informal conferences, administrative hearings, and all the way to the court of appeals with successful results. At the time of writing (2014), a large part of my practice focuses on physicians, mid-level practitioners, and pharmacies accussed of non-therapeutically prescribing or dispensing pain medication.
